Transaction 7c09fb2558986af997f7999a83327b11f591ac7aa60ec4578bbe105de48dee72
1 Input
2 Outputs
- 7c09fb2558986af997f7999a83327b11f591ac7aa60ec4578bbe105de48dee72:0
- 7c09fb2558986af997f7999a83327b11f591ac7aa60ec4578bbe105de48dee72:1
value 1017082010
address 1DrZfaMVBYbwXgcvZ9En2Q2LwtwQNTpmc6
value 99980000
address 13cQxfRrY6xtZKdHLHjVvUmUq3rYqLss7p